在計算機(jī)系統(tǒng)中,關(guān)鍵組件的協(xié)同工作構(gòu)成了其強(qiáng)大的數(shù)據(jù)處理和運(yùn)算能力。這些組件不僅決定了計算機(jī)的性能,還影響著用戶的使用體驗。以下是對計算機(jī)系統(tǒng)中關(guān)鍵組件的詳細(xì)闡述,包括它們的定義、功能、特點(diǎn)以及相互之間的關(guān)系。
一、中央處理單元(CPU)
定義與功能
中央處理單元(CPU)是計算機(jī)系統(tǒng)的核心部件,負(fù)責(zé)執(zhí)行程序中的指令,處理數(shù)據(jù),并控制計算機(jī)內(nèi)部各部件的協(xié)調(diào)工作。CPU的性能直接決定了計算機(jī)的整體性能。
關(guān)鍵組成部分
- 算術(shù)邏輯單元(ALU) :負(fù)責(zé)執(zhí)行算術(shù)運(yùn)算(如加、減、乘、除)和邏輯運(yùn)算(如與、或、非)。
- 控制單元(CU) :負(fù)責(zé)指令的解析和控制,協(xié)調(diào)計算機(jī)的各個部件按照指令要求執(zhí)行操作。
- 寄存器 :用于暫時存儲數(shù)據(jù)和指令,是CPU內(nèi)部的高速存儲部件。
特點(diǎn)
- 高速性 :CPU的工作速度遠(yuǎn)高于其他部件,是計算機(jī)系統(tǒng)的“大腦”。
- 并行處理能力 :現(xiàn)代CPU多具備多核或多線程技術(shù),能夠同時處理多個任務(wù)。
- 可編程性 :CPU根據(jù)存儲在內(nèi)存中的程序指令進(jìn)行工作,具有高度的靈活性。
二、內(nèi)存
定義與功能
內(nèi)存是計算機(jī)系統(tǒng)中用于存儲數(shù)據(jù)和程序的臨時存儲設(shè)備,特別是隨機(jī)存取存儲器(RAM)。內(nèi)存中的數(shù)據(jù)可以快速地被CPU讀取和寫入,是計算機(jī)運(yùn)行速度的關(guān)鍵因素之一。
特點(diǎn)
- 易失性 :斷電后RAM中的數(shù)據(jù)會丟失,因此需要定期保存數(shù)據(jù)到硬盤等永久存儲設(shè)備中。
- 高速性 :RAM的訪問速度遠(yuǎn)高于硬盤等存儲設(shè)備,能夠確保CPU快速獲取所需數(shù)據(jù)。
- 容量與速度 :內(nèi)存的大小和速度對計算機(jī)性能有重要影響,大容量、高速度的內(nèi)存能夠提升計算機(jī)的整體性能。
三、存儲系統(tǒng)
定義與功能
存儲系統(tǒng)負(fù)責(zé)長期存儲數(shù)據(jù)和程序,包括硬盤驅(qū)動器、固態(tài)驅(qū)動器(SSD)、光盤驅(qū)動器以及USB閃存驅(qū)動器等。存儲設(shè)備的速度和容量對于數(shù)據(jù)管理至關(guān)重要。
關(guān)鍵組成部分
- 主存儲器(RAM) :用于在程序執(zhí)行期間存儲信息和指令。
- 輔助存儲器(如硬盤、SSD) :用于長期保存數(shù)據(jù)和程序,斷電后數(shù)據(jù)不會丟失。
特點(diǎn)
- 大容量 :輔助存儲器能夠存儲大量數(shù)據(jù),滿足用戶長期保存數(shù)據(jù)的需求。
- 持久性 :輔助存儲器中的數(shù)據(jù)在斷電后不會丟失,確保數(shù)據(jù)的安全性。
- 速度差異 :不同類型的存儲設(shè)備在讀寫速度上存在較大差異,如SSD的讀寫速度遠(yuǎn)高于傳統(tǒng)機(jī)械硬盤。
四、輸入/輸出(I/O)設(shè)備
定義與功能
輸入/輸出(I/O)設(shè)備是計算機(jī)與用戶或其他系統(tǒng)交互的接口,包括輸入設(shè)備和輸出設(shè)備。輸入設(shè)備用于將用戶輸入的數(shù)據(jù)和指令傳輸給計算機(jī),如鍵盤、鼠標(biāo)、觸摸屏等;輸出設(shè)備用于將計算機(jī)處理的結(jié)果展示給用戶,如顯示器、打印機(jī)等。
關(guān)鍵組成部分
- 輸入設(shè)備 :如鍵盤、鼠標(biāo)、觸摸屏等,用于接收用戶輸入的數(shù)據(jù)和指令。
- 輸出設(shè)備 :如顯示器、打印機(jī)、揚(yáng)聲器等,用于展示計算機(jī)處理的結(jié)果。
特點(diǎn)
- 多樣性 :隨著技術(shù)的發(fā)展,I/O設(shè)備的種類越來越豐富,如觸摸屏、語音識別系統(tǒng)等新型輸入設(shè)備不斷涌現(xiàn)。
- 交互性 :I/O設(shè)備實現(xiàn)了計算機(jī)與用戶之間的雙向交互,提高了計算機(jī)系統(tǒng)的易用性。
五、系統(tǒng)總線
定義與功能
系統(tǒng)總線是計算機(jī)系統(tǒng)中各部件之間傳輸數(shù)據(jù)和指令的通道,包括地址總線、數(shù)據(jù)總線和控制總線。系統(tǒng)總線將CPU、內(nèi)存、I/O設(shè)備等部件連接成一個整體,確保它們之間的協(xié)調(diào)工作。
特點(diǎn)
- 高速性 :系統(tǒng)總線采用高速傳輸技術(shù),確保數(shù)據(jù)和指令在各部件之間快速傳輸。
- 標(biāo)準(zhǔn)化 :系統(tǒng)總線遵循一定的標(biāo)準(zhǔn)和規(guī)范,確保不同廠家生產(chǎn)的部件能夠相互兼容。
六、其他關(guān)鍵組件
1. 顯卡
顯卡是負(fù)責(zé)處理圖形數(shù)據(jù)的硬件組件,它將CPU計算的圖形數(shù)據(jù)轉(zhuǎn)換為顯示器可以顯示的圖像?,F(xiàn)代顯卡還具備并行計算能力,可以用于高性能計算和人工智能等領(lǐng)域。
2. 固件與操作系統(tǒng)
- 固件 :包含引導(dǎo)加載程序等關(guān)鍵代碼,負(fù)責(zé)在計算機(jī)啟動時加載操作系統(tǒng)。
- 操作系統(tǒng) :管理計算機(jī)硬件資源、提供軟件運(yùn)行環(huán)境,并為用戶提供操作界面。
七、組件之間的關(guān)系與協(xié)作
計算機(jī)系統(tǒng)中的各個關(guān)鍵組件通過系統(tǒng)總線連接成一個整體,相互協(xié)作以完成數(shù)據(jù)處理和運(yùn)算任務(wù)。CPU作為核心部件,負(fù)責(zé)執(zhí)行程序中的指令,并控制其他組件的工作。內(nèi)存為CPU提供高速的數(shù)據(jù)和指令存儲,確保CPU能夠迅速獲取所需信息。存儲系統(tǒng)則負(fù)責(zé)長期保存數(shù)據(jù)和程序,為計算機(jī)提供持久化的數(shù)據(jù)存儲能力。
七、組件之間的關(guān)系與協(xié)作
輸入/輸出(I/O)設(shè)備與用戶的交互
I/O設(shè)備是計算機(jī)與用戶之間溝通的橋梁。用戶通過輸入設(shè)備(如鍵盤、鼠標(biāo))向計算機(jī)發(fā)送指令和數(shù)據(jù),計算機(jī)則通過輸出設(shè)備(如顯示器、打印機(jī))向用戶展示處理結(jié)果。這種交互方式使得計算機(jī)能夠按照用戶的意愿執(zhí)行各種任務(wù),提高了計算機(jī)系統(tǒng)的實用性和靈活性。
系統(tǒng)總線的協(xié)調(diào)作用
系統(tǒng)總線作為計算機(jī)系統(tǒng)中各部件之間傳輸數(shù)據(jù)和指令的通道,發(fā)揮著至關(guān)重要的協(xié)調(diào)作用。它確保了CPU、內(nèi)存、I/O設(shè)備等部件之間的數(shù)據(jù)交換和指令傳輸能夠順利進(jìn)行。通過地址總線,CPU可以指定要訪問的內(nèi)存地址或I/O設(shè)備;通過數(shù)據(jù)總線,CPU可以讀取或?qū)懭霐?shù)據(jù);通過控制總線,CPU可以發(fā)送控制信號,協(xié)調(diào)各部件的工作。
固件與操作系統(tǒng)的引導(dǎo)與管理
固件是計算機(jī)啟動時首先運(yùn)行的代碼,它負(fù)責(zé)加載操作系統(tǒng)并初始化硬件設(shè)備。固件通常存儲在BIOS(基本輸入輸出系統(tǒng))或UEFI(統(tǒng)一可擴(kuò)展固件接口)等只讀存儲器中,具有高度的可靠性和穩(wěn)定性。操作系統(tǒng)則是計算機(jī)系統(tǒng)的核心軟件,負(fù)責(zé)管理硬件資源、提供軟件運(yùn)行環(huán)境,并為用戶提供操作界面。操作系統(tǒng)通過驅(qū)動程序與硬件設(shè)備交互,確保各種硬件設(shè)備的正常工作。
顯卡的圖形處理與顯示
顯卡作為計算機(jī)系統(tǒng)中的圖形處理核心,負(fù)責(zé)將CPU計算的圖形數(shù)據(jù)轉(zhuǎn)換為顯示器可以顯示的圖像?,F(xiàn)代顯卡不僅具備強(qiáng)大的圖形處理能力,還支持并行計算、物理加速等高級功能,廣泛應(yīng)用于游戲、圖形設(shè)計、視頻編輯、科學(xué)計算等領(lǐng)域。顯卡通過圖形接口(如PCI-E)與系統(tǒng)總線相連,與CPU和內(nèi)存協(xié)同工作,共同完成復(fù)雜的圖形處理任務(wù)。
八、總結(jié)與展望
計算機(jī)系統(tǒng)中的關(guān)鍵組件相互協(xié)作,共同構(gòu)成了計算機(jī)強(qiáng)大的數(shù)據(jù)處理和運(yùn)算能力。隨著技術(shù)的不斷發(fā)展,這些組件的性能和功能也在不斷提升和完善。未來,我們可以期待更加高效、智能、可靠的計算機(jī)系統(tǒng)的出現(xiàn),為人類社會帶來更多的便利和進(jìn)步。同時,隨著云計算、大數(shù)據(jù)、人工智能等新興技術(shù)的興起,計算機(jī)系統(tǒng)的架構(gòu)和應(yīng)用也將發(fā)生深刻變革,推動計算機(jī)技術(shù)的持續(xù)創(chuàng)新和發(fā)展。
-
寄存器
+關(guān)注
關(guān)注
31文章
5609瀏覽量
130017 -
cpu
+關(guān)注
關(guān)注
68文章
11281瀏覽量
225109 -
計算機(jī)系統(tǒng)
+關(guān)注
關(guān)注
0文章
292瀏覽量
25295
發(fā)布評論請先 登錄
什么是計算機(jī)系統(tǒng)、計算機(jī)硬件和計算機(jī)軟件?
什么是計算機(jī)系統(tǒng)?硬件和軟件哪個更重要?
計算機(jī)系統(tǒng)中的軟件系統(tǒng)
嵌入式系統(tǒng)與計算機(jī)系統(tǒng)的區(qū)別是什么?
嵌入式計算機(jī)系統(tǒng)概述
計算機(jī)系統(tǒng)概論
基于EDA平臺的計算機(jī)系統(tǒng)結(jié)構(gòu)課程實踐
微型計算機(jī)系統(tǒng)
什么是計算機(jī)系統(tǒng)的容錯性
計算機(jī)網(wǎng)絡(luò)與嵌入式系統(tǒng),嵌入式系統(tǒng)與計算機(jī)系統(tǒng)有什么不同
計算機(jī)系統(tǒng)中的關(guān)鍵組件有哪些
評論